An Auditor shall conduct the vouching of the petty cash book according to the following audit programme: 1) Auditor will commence his work by ascertaining the name of the petty cashier, the amount of the imprest, by whom it was fixed and when. Receipts from debtors who become bank rupt should be vouched with the dividend warrants received from the official receiver, total debt, rate per rupee payable as dividend and correspondence exchanged between the debtor or the official receiver and the client should be examined. Amount received in represent of a claim from an insurance company should be vouched with correspondence exchange with the insurance company, the amount rendered by the company, the original claim actually lodged. Definition of Petty Cash Voucher A petty cash voucher is usually a small form that is used to document a disbursement (payment) from a petty cash fund.
